What makes the Zebra Z-Xtreme 4000T High-Tack Silver label durable in harsh environments?
The Zebra Z-Xtreme 4000T High-Tack Silver is engineered with resistance to abrasion, moisture, and chemicals, ensuring the label does not discolor and the text and barcode remain readable and scannable throughout the label's useful life. This polyester label features a high-tack permanent rubber adhesive with UL/cUL and CSA acceptances, making it ideal for demanding industrial applications including automotive, medical device, and asset labeling.
What are the key specifications for the Zebra 10023182 barcode label?
The Zebra 10023182 is a Z-Xtreme 4000T High-Tack Silver polyester label measuring 3 inches by 300 feet (76.2mm x 91.4m) with a 3-inch (76.2mm) core. It is designed for thermal transfer printing and comes with a high-performance coated finish and high-tack adhesive, supplied as 1 box per order.
What applications is the Zebra Z-Xtreme 4000T High-Tack label best suited for?
The Z-Xtreme 4000T High-Tack is specifically designed for UL/cUL and CSA compliance product labeling, medical device labeling, asset labeling, automotive labeling (particularly around battery use), serial plate labeling, and hard-to-label surfaces. Its harsh-chemical resistance and permanent rubber adhesive make it ideal for environments where labels must withstand extreme conditions and remain securely attached.
How does the Z-Xtreme 4000T compare to the Z-Xtreme 5000T label?
The Z-Xtreme 4000T provides harsh-chemical resistance and is suitable for most industrial applications with UL/cUL and CSA compliance. The Z-Xtreme 5000T offers the most extreme chemical resistance, making it ideal for specialized laboratory and pharmaceutical environments where exposure to the widest range of stains and chemicals is expected. What temperature range can the Zebra Z-Xtreme 4000T High-Tack label withstand?
The Z-Xtreme 4000T High-Tack label operates reliably in temperatures ranging from -40°F to 300°F (-40°C to 149°C), making it suitable for both extreme cold storage and high-temperature industrial environments. This wide temperature tolerance, combined with its chemical and moisture resistance, ensures consistent barcode readability across diverse warehouse and manufacturing settings.
Is the Zebra 10023182 label compatible with standard thermal transfer barcode printers?
Yes, the Zebra 10023182 is a thermal transfer label compatible with Zebra industrial and desktop thermal transfer printers that support 3-inch core media. The polyester construction and high-performance coating are optimized for thermal transfer printing, ensuring crisp, durable barcodes and text.
